FamiliarA Poem by Vertigo
Temporary embodiment
Crossing streams held at length With the redeemed in rising And I looked through the glass With pressed hands And my mouth would curve With our present state And you would smile through the glass Drawing the outline of my eyes Open and sunlit Strewn with a bare history And i was built on music And sound And light I was love in warmth held between the loneliness and solitude Even in knowing that the world breathed And I would know your smile And become familiar © 2010 Vertigo |
